2009年12月15日火曜日

VBを使ってMySQLに日付をINSERTする方法

変数が使えない。
関数を使ってダイレクトに入力


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click
        Dim cn As New MySql.Data.MySqlClient.MySqlConnection(My.Settings.SNConnectionString)
        Dim cmd As MySql.Data.MySqlClient.MySqlCommand = cn.CreateCommand()
        cmd.Connection = cn
        cmd.CommandText = "insert into tbl_projectlog (logNO,ProjectCode,Schedule,Result,AddDate) VALUES ('" + DateTime.Now.ToString("HHmmss") + "','','','OK','" + DateTime.Now.ToString("yyyy-MM-dd hh:mm:ss") + "')"
        cn.Open()
        cmd.ExecuteNonQuery()
        MessageBox.Show(DateTime.Now.ToString("yyyy-MM-dd HH:mm:ss"))
        cn.close()
End Sub

0 件のコメント:

コメントを投稿